Almost all double glazed windows contain an insulated glass unit (IGU) inside that is designed to enhance the energy efficiency of your windows. The IGU is an outer layer of gas (usually Argon), between the glass panes. This helps to keep your home warm during winter and cool in summer.

The IGU also comes with an inner tube that contains tiny beads of a moist-adsorbing desiccant that helps keep your windows from fogging up in the event that the seal fails or moisture gets trapped between the glass during manufacture. Unfortunately when the desiccant becomes saturated, it is not able to perform its job. Air begins to leak through the failed seal into the insulated glass unit, creating fog.

The cat flap is a very popular and useful feature for pet owners in Aylesbury especially for those who have multiple cats. There are many types of cat flaps, from the classic to the lockable and automatic models. They provide a range of security options that will make your home more secure and more secure.

The majority of cat flaps feature keys that operate the mechanism. This means that the flap can be locked or unlocked using the key inside. This will stop your cat from getting out of the house without not even it more difficult for burglars to gain access to your home.

You can also opt for an option for a cat flap which is micro-chipped, and lets you unlock and lock it with the number you have on your pet's microchip. This is a much more sophisticated entry device, but can be more expensive than the others, so it's worth discussing this option with your cat flap fitter in Aylesbury before you go ahead.

Double glazing can be vulnerable to leaks that can lead to serious damage. It is crucial to spot leaks in the early stages so that they don't cause problems.

One of the most obvious indications that your window is leaky is water spots on the glass and on the frame surrounding it. This is an indication that the seal between frame and glass has begun to wear away. It is a good idea this is the case , to replace the seal.

Condensation on the outside or inside of the glass is another indication of a window that is leaky. Condensation is caused by the temperature difference between the air in the room and the glass. If you see this happening in your Aylesbury double glazing, it is an ideal idea to think about increasing the ventilation in your home and/or utilizing the aid of a dehumidifier.
